Chapter 9: Grabbed from the Official Website

~9 min read 1,609 words

One hour later.

The kindergarten group's players ended their resurrection cooldown, and the chat group, which had been having heated discussions, also went quiet.

Amidst the group owner's various "You guys are truly damn it" collapse roars, 30 players logged into the game again and resurrected in the central square of Di Zhong Village.

This time they still chose to go to the Dark Cave to explore.

According to the Guide's explanation, the way to occupy a domain node is very simple.

You only need to shatter the node crystal eroded by the black tide energy, and Di Zhao's power will cover the domain node again, making it merge into Di Zhong Village. By then, Di Zhong Village will also have new functions.

After a 1-hour journey, when the kindergarten group arrived at the crystal wall of the Dark Cave again.

They unexpectedly found that there were players fighting fiercely with Iron-Shelled Insects.

Among them, two players chose the Bone Fire form they had never seen before, burning with ink-colored flames, and could condense a fireball and throw it at the Iron-Shelled Insects with a wave of their hands.

Black Ball: This Bone Fire form is so cool. I love controlling fire. I’ll choose it for my next Star Vein.

Drunk Milk: Brothers, they seem to be unable to hold on. Should we help?

Hammer: Nonsense, we are here for revenge, of course we help!

After a brief exchange, the 30 players of the kindergarten group switched to monster form and joined the battle.

The scene was instantly incomparably chaotic. Bumps were inevitable in the narrow space, so many funny scenes appeared.

"Buddy, where are you biting? You’re biting me, I’m a player!"

"Gargoyle brother next door, why are you smashing my head? Look clearly at the target!"

"Who threw the fireball randomly? It hit me. Hurry up and help me extinguish it, I’m continuously losing health!"

"Brother, sorry, I can only light fires and can't extinguish them. I’ll say sorry to you first, go in peace."

In the chaos, many players were hit by their own people.

Several players turned into black fog and entered death cooldown on the spot.

The realism of the game made the players in the battle couldn't help but complain again.

Other games generally have faction settings or safe PK settings, where you can choose whether to cause damage to other players.

But this game doesn't have such settings, and even teammates can cause damage.

Especially the Bone Fire's ink flame attack, which is hard to extinguish after hitting the target, continuously burning until the target dies.

This led to several unlucky players not being killed by Iron-Shelled Insects, but instead dying at the hands of their own people.

During this period, several Iron-Shelled Insects were killed, and life energy turned into evolution points and poured into the bodies of the players who made the final blow, allowing their levels to increase and their body strength to be enhanced.

In Qi Sheng's settings, every time a player kills a monster.

The Challenger System will extract 30% of the monster's dissipated life energy and convert it into Sacrifice Power to enter the Sacrifice Power pool, and the remaining 70% will be converted into life energy adapted to the player, used to improve their body strength, which is the experience points players understand.

Qi Sheng, who was watching the battle, naturally discovered the friendly fire problem mentioned by the players.

But there was no solution to this problem at this stage.

After all, the Monster World is just a real world wearing a game skin. There is no faction, or damage immunity between players.

Instead, the players themselves made up the reason, thinking this was set to make the game more realistic, and while complaining, they couldn't help but praise the strength of the game R&D team.

The fierce battle in the cave lasted for more than ten minutes, and finally ended with the team being wiped out.

Although he was very eager for this domain node, Qi Sheng also knew that it was unrealistic for players to take it down with their current strength.

After the Guide detected and perceived, it was found that there were 5 layers of space underground in the cave.

The players were on the first layer of the cave. The further down they went, the more Iron-Shelled Insects there were, and the domain node crystal was on the fifth layer of the cave.

If they wanted to clear this dungeon, the players' strength still needed to grow.

This also gave him the idea of recruiting players again.

After recruiting the second batch of players, he had 100,000 Sacrifice Power left in his hands.

The four contained Origin Monsters could produce 960 points of Sacrifice Power revenue for him every day, plus the Sacrifice Power produced by players hunting in the Monster World and sacrificing collected resources, the revenue and expenditure before the expansion of Di Zhong Village had reached a balance.

He planned to recruit 50 more players, and keep the remaining 50,000 Sacrifice Power for emergencies.

After the one-hour resurrection cooldown ended.

After the two batches of players logged into the game, they looked at each other in the central square of Di Zhong Village.

Through communication, the kindergarten group players learned that the map exploration rate was shared by all players.

After they explored to the Blood-Red Plain, the group of players on the opposite side also saw the new signs on the map, and then entered the Dark Cave according to the map coordinates.

It was very similar to their situation in the cave. When they saw spiritual minerals, they were also very excited, and then chose to buy mining picks to mine.

But soon a large number of Iron-Shelled Insects were alarmed by the sound of mining picks hitting the rock wall, and a battle broke out with them.

Then it was their arrival, joining the melee, and being wiped out together.

At this time, Hammer of the kindergarten group couldn't help but look at Li Zheng and ask curiously:

"Buddy, how can we get the Bone Fire form used in your team?"

Facing the inquiry, Li Zheng immediately explained the process of obtaining permission to open the second Star Vein slot for free after killing Bone Fire, and the process of two members in the team spending 1000 Sacrifice Power to buy Bone Fire souls and embedding them.

After listening to his account, the players in the kindergarten group who chose the Owl-Headed Demon raised their hands and cheered:

"Hahahaha, I knew I didn't choose wrong. The Owl-Headed Demon's perception plus Bone Fire's long-range elemental damage, this combination is invincible for early-stage map opening."

"Good guy, I was forced to choose the Owl-Headed Demon for team configuration, and now you tell me it’s the version answer. Happiness came too suddenly."

Listening to the discussion of the players in the other team, Li Zheng shook his head with a smile:

"This game has a very high degree of freedom. In the future, there will be a large number of new Origin Monster souls for us to choose from. The appearance of Bone Fire is just the beginning. Every monster form has extremely high development potential, so there is no need to worry about the initial form you chose being weak. Besides, you can change your initial form by spending 1000 Sacrifice Power."

Drunk Milk: By the way, do you know why there are few players in the newbie village? It feels very deserted.

Black Ball: Yes, I am also very confused about this problem. I have only met you guys so far and haven't met any other players.

Cute Baby: If you say that other players have already left the newbie village, it doesn't make sense. After all, there are only four selectable Origin Monster forms at this stage, three of which are initial options, and the other one is the Bone Fire you killed. Could it be that no other players have killed Origin Monsters?

Facing the inquiry, Li Zheng was also stunned. After a brief silence, he gave a reasonable explanation in his brain:

"Perhaps to solve the problem of server congestion, 'Dark Lands' opened multiple sub-servers. We entered a newly opened area, and not many players were diverted here, so the number of players in the newbie village is not large."

"That makes sense." Hammer nodded in agreement immediately.

"By the way, which platform did you buy the game qualification on?"

Li Zheng's sudden inquiry made the kindergarten group stunned.

They didn't dare to tell the truth about this question, because their answer might affect the safety of "Welfare Worker."

If they answered badly, Welfare Worker would likely be put in jail.

"Haha, we were lucky. We grabbed 30 game qualifications on the official website of Dark Lands... How about you? Where did you buy yours?"

Hammer's counter-question made the ten players in the Hardcore group feel embarrassed, and Li Zheng, as the leader, didn't expect this question to be asked back to him.

The reason he asked the other party was to know if they had the strength to form a guild, so that they, the grinding players, could rely on them.

Facing the inquiry, Li Zheng felt embarrassed and smiled:

"Coincidentally, we didn't go through other channels either. We all grabbed the game qualification on the official website for 128,888."

During the conversation, both sides gave a reasonable explanation.

And they didn't continue this topic, very tacitly shifted the chat content to the Dark Cave, and decided to form a team to explore.
